A DNA Paternity Test can be performed quickly and accurately before a childis born. There are two methods to collect a DNA sample from a child prenatally for DNA testing:

Chorionic Villus Sampling (CVS)
Chorionic villus sampling is performed at an earlier stage of pregnancy than amniocentesis, generally around the 10th week of pregnancy. During CVS collection, a small amount of tissue is retrieved from the placenta by an obstetrician. This procedure is usually painless.

Amniocentesis
Amniocentesis is generally performed at a later stage than Chorionic Villus Sampling, usually after the 10th to 15th week of pregnancy. During amniocentesis, a small amount of amniotic fluid is withdrawn transabdominally by an obstetrician with the aid of ultrasound guidance.

After the samples are collected by your physician, they are forwarded directly to our laboratory for DNA testing. Please note that the procedures indicated above have a small risk to the foetus (e.g. miscarriage). Clients who are considering prenatal DNA testing should consult with their obstetrician to discuss the risks involved. Our laboratory advises all clients who are considering prenatal paternity test to consider refraining until the child is born.
